SFJ Awards

SFJ Awards are a regulated Awarding Organisation, delivering high quality qualifications, and custom certification for learners through Approved Centres in England, Wales, Northern Ireland, and Scotland. We are also an Apprenticeship End Point Assessment Organisation approved by the Department for Education to deliver Apprenticeship Assessment to apprentices for a growing number of apprenticeship standards in England. SFJ Awards is part of the Workforce Development Trust group.

The Workforce Development Trust

The Workforce Development Trust (WDT) is a not-for-profit organisation that provides services that support employers to develop skilled, sustainable, and efficient workforces in the UK and abroad. We operate via our five brands; Skills for Health, Skills for Justice, SFJ Awards, iCQ Awards and People 1st International, which deliver specialist, targeted skills interventions to support a variety of frontline public services.

Job summary

SFJ Awards provides a range of Awarding Organisation and assurance functions, including regulated qualifications and apprenticeship assessment.

The Operations Coordinator is responsible for the day-to-day operational delivery of the organisation, across regulated qualifications, End-Point assessment and custom certifications. This will include conducting the core operations including the customer services function, end-to-end EPA delivery, supporting the onboarding of new customers, and all other operational support required to ensure excellent service, regulatory compliance, and continuous improvement.

This role is central to maintaining and improving efficiency, driving service quality, and supporting sustainable growth. The post holder will ensure effective relationships with customers, as well as contributing to the wider development and successful achievement of SFJ Awards’ operational and financial plans. This role is central to the success and sustainability of the organisation.
